RFR: 8244154: Update SunPKCS11 provider with PKCS11 v3.0 header files
Valerie Peng
valeriep at openjdk.java.net
Fri Oct 30 21:57:54 UTC 2020
On Fri, 30 Oct 2020 14:43:20 GMT, Weijun Wang <weijun at openjdk.org> wrote:
>
>
> The constants in PKCS11Exception are duplicated in PKCS11Constants.
>
> ```
> 0x00000000,
> ```
>
> vs
>
> ```
> public static final long CKR_OK = 0x00000000L;
> ```
>
> Is there any way to simplify it?
One defines the value, the other defines the displayed String. I agree that the way it's currently done is a bit outdated and may be error prone. We can re-visit this after finishing other pending PKCS11 RFEs..
-------------
PR: https://git.openjdk.java.net/jdk/pull/917
More information about the security-dev
mailing list